The future of recycling is moving rapidly away from traditional mechanical sorting limitations toward advanced chemical recycling, artificial intelligence-powered optical sorting robotics, and closed-loop circular manufacturing systems. As global regulatory bodies enact stricter environmental mandates and corporate brand owners commit to ambitious sustainability targets, the recycling sector is scaling up massive infrastructure capable of processing complex, multi-layered, and hard-to-recycle materials. Innovations that convert post-consumer waste back into virgin-quality polymers ensure that recycling will play a central, economically viable role in reducing global plastic pollution and conserving natural resources.
